FedEx Corporation (NYSE:FDX) Stock Position Increased by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C

FedEx logo with Transportation background

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C grew its stake in shares of FedEx Corporation (NYSE:FDX - Free Report) by 21.6%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 92,967 shares of the shipping service provider's stock after acquiring an additional 16,490 shares during the quarter. Wealth Enhancement Advisory Services LLC's holdings in FedEx were worth $22,664,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Several other large investors have also modified their holdings of FDX. Transce3nd LLC purchased a new position in FedEx during the fourth quarter worth approximately $26,000. Pilgrim Partners Asia Pte Ltd acquired a new stake in shares of FedEx during the 4th quarter worth $28,000. Runnymede Capital Advisors Inc. purchased a new position in shares of FedEx in the 4th quarter worth $32,000. Accredited Wealth Management LLC acquired a new position in FedEx in the fourth quarter valued at $35,000. Finally, Optiver Holding B.V. purchased a new stake in FedEx during the fourth quarter valued at about $39,000. 84.47% of the stock is currently owned by hedge funds and other institutional investors.

FedEx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, July 8th. Stockholders of record on Monday, June 23rd will be issued a $1.45 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 23rd. This is a positive change from FedEx's previous quarterly dividend of $1.38. This represents a $5.80 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.53%. FedEx's payout ratio is 34.63%.

FedEx Company Profile

(Free Report)

FedEx Corporation provides transportation, e-commerce, and business services in the United States and internationally. It operates through FedEx Express, FedEx Ground, FedEx Freight, and FedEx Services segments. The FedEx Express segment offers express transportation, small-package ground delivery, and freight transportation services; and time-critical transportation services.
